In 2009, Iridium 33 collided with a defunct Russian satellite. Iridium 33 was a 560-kilogram commercial communications satellite, part of the Iridium constellation. Kosmos-2251 was a 950-kilogram (2,100 lb) Russian Strela military communications satellite owned by the Russian Space Forces. Kelso* On 2009 February 10, Iridium 33—an operational US communications satellite in low-Earth orbit—was struck and destroyed by Cosmos 2251—a long-defunct Russian communications satellite.
